Transaction 5febcdbfc86105fa8d0fe78215d189c61eb07c29d0d5a28b41e88927d3406dee
1 Input
1 Output
-
5febcdbfc86105fa8d0fe78215d189c61eb07c29d0d5a28b41e88927d3406dee:0
- value
- 159490970
- script pubkey
- OP_0 OP_PUSHBYTES_20 2f4e94580f52f30b18c16f1edb81462ffa4af42b
- address
- bc1q9a8fgkq02teskxxpdu0dhq2x9lay4aptasjnpp